Vision House of Cape Girardeau has made a name for itself by dedicating its addiction services to the individuals who struggle with alcohol and drug abuse issues in La Center, Kentucky and its surrounding areas.
Programs are offered on an individual basis to ensure clients achieve full recovery in the long term. Vision House of Cape Girardeau has also specialized in trauma therapy, substance abuse counseling approach, group therapy, contingency management/motivational incentive, vocational rehabilitation services, individual psychotherapy, and others - as well as other treatment modalities such as persons with serious mental illness, self-help groups, treatment for spanish-speaking clients, child care for clients children, persons with post-traumatic stress disorder, transgender or (LGBT) clients, and more.
Additionally, Vision House of Cape Girardeau has programs such as long term rehab programs, short term addiction treatment facilities, inpatient drug rehab centers, outpatient day treatment, outpatient detox centers for verifiable addictions to drugs and alcohol. The drug and alcohol treatment program uses treatment methods that can provide lasting stability to anyone with an alcohol and drug use problem. Finally, Vision House of Cape Girardeau accepts individuals with different types of payment methods - including private medical insurance, private pay, medicare, medicaid, payment assistance, state corrections or juvenile justice funds, state welfare or child and family services funds and others.
